Into The.....Trees















Test shot from the weekend. I spent a therapeutic 6hrs in the woods shooting other people slogging their guts out around the 2nd of this years Gorrick/Saddle Skedaddle Spring Series races.

Originally I was out to test my pocket wizards on the "captive audience" that a race course provides. However, the gremlins were out and having a go at my main flash. So I had to resort Canon's Master/Slave IR set-up.

This shot shows the slave 420ex that I strapped to a branch up above the trail. I used it out of shot to light the riders as they came into shot between the trees. The Master was an on camera 580ex set not to fire; only to command the 420ex.

I used this set-up in a variety of locations around the course, to lesser or greater effect.
